New Starter Checklist — Loading Dock Briefing

☐ Explain the Ashenholt Row loading dock hours: deliveries accepted 07:30–11:00 and 14:00–16:00 only. Couriers arriving outside these windows must be turned away politely and asked to rebook. If reception must open the dock shutter for an approved delivery, enter the code below at the shutter keypad.

turnstile pass: bdg-SVX-1

Subject: Memtrace cut-over complete

Team,

Cut-over to Memtrace v2 for GPU memory profiling finished last night. Old v1 agents are disabled; any tickets referencing v1 dashboards should be closed as resolved-by-migration. Sampling overhead is now under 2% and allocation traces include kernel names. Known gap: profiles older than 30 days were not migrated. Point customers at the v2 docs for setup questions. For reference when troubleshooting, the agent now runs with the following configuration.

settings of bagaf-bawip:
[aldax]
port = 5000
region = south-4
host = aldax.brasklabs.corp
team = brivan
timeout_ms = 2000
retries = 2

Ticket: signature verification failed on ScrubLens 2.4.1. The EXIF-scrubbing pipeline rejected the release image because the manifest hash didn't match the signed digest. Root cause: the build was re-run after a metadata patch, but the old signature was reused. For the release manager: rebuild from the tagged commit, regenerate the manifest, and re-sign before promoting to the Harrowgate mirror. Use the current signing key below.

rollout seal: bky4_a5Ma

## Runbook: Offline Mode — Terracove Survey App

Quick context for review: when field units lose signal, Terracove queues responses in an encrypted local store and syncs on reconnect. Nothing leaves the device unencrypted, promise. The sync worker reads its config from the env file — queue path, retry cap, and sync host. The last line sets the encryption key the local store uses.

vault entry, fadup-tagag: RELAY_SECRET8=2fd92179